Ultrastructural and immunocytochemical study of P1, protamine localization in human testis

Abstract
Two monoclonal antibodies (MAbs) directed against human protamine P1 were realized. Anti-P1 specificity was assessed by western-blot and confirmed by ELISA. Monoclonal antibody 97-3 was selected. Protamine P1 was specifically demonstrated in human testis by immunoelectron microscopy, using 97-3 MAb and an indirect post-embedding immunogold technique. Our results clearly demonstrated the precise time of appearance of P1 protamine in the nuclei of human spermatids. P1 first appeared in the nucleus of step 5 spermatids and its concentration was increased in steps 6-8 spermatids, cytoplasm was not labelled.
